applicationSuspend and power button

Hi , when i press home button my app pause and music stops using applicationSuspend event.

When i press power button music keep playing and app doesn’t pause!Also the transitions i use have problem on resume.

I have seen many similar topics but no solution.If its a bug is there a workaround?

Testing device is galaxy s i9000 2.2